The U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C)'s "13F Institutional Holdings Report" filing deadline closed on May 15, offering the market a glimpse into how the world's top sovereign wealth funds, university endowments, and Wall Street investment banks have adjusted their exposure to cryptocurrency ETFs following recent market turbulence. In this mixed scorecard of winners and losers, traditional institutions have shown notable divergence in their stances. Most striking is the contrast between the "vocal support" from Middle Eastern capital and the "major retreat" by America's top universities. Harvard University, which made waves in the crypto world in late 2025 by disclosing massive Bitcoin spot ETF holdings, chose to take profits in the first quarter of this year. Harvard Reduces Bitcoin ETF Holdings, Clears Out Ethereum ETF Position Filing data shows that as of March 31, the BlackRock iShares Bitcoin Trust ETF (ticker: IBIT) held by Harvard's endowment had fallen to 3.04 million shares (market value approximately $117 million), a sharp 43% cut from 5.35 million shares at the end of 2025 — marking Harvard's second consecutive quarter of reducing IBIT holdings. Additionally, Harvard completely liquidated its BlackRock Ethereum spot ETF position that it had only purchased the prior quarter. As cryptocurrency fell out of favor, Harvard's portfolio also saw a reshuffle. TSMC officially surpassed IBIT to become the largest holding among Harvard University's publicly disclosed assets, followed closely by Alphabet, Microsoft, and the SPDR Gold Trust ETF. Other Elite Universities' Positioning: Dartmouth Bets on Solana Staking ETF Other elite universities demonstrated different flexibility in their digital asset allocations. Dartmouth College not only maintained its approximately 200,000 shares of IBIT unchanged, but also fully converted its previously held Grayscale Ethereum Mini Trust into the Grayscale Ethereum Staking ETF to earn staking yields. In addition, Dartmouth College disclosed for the first time a holding of up to 304,000 shares of the Bitwise Solana Staking ETF (worth approximately $3.67 million). Brown University chose to wait and see, maintaining its approximately 212,000 shares of IBIT unchanged. Emory University slightly reduced its IBIT holdings and instead concentrated its capital, expanding its Grayscale Bitcoin Mini Trust position to 1.35 million shares. Abu Dhabi Sovereign Fund Holdings Near $660 Million Among the filing institutions, one of the largest holders by position size is the Abu Dhabi sovereign wealth fund Mubadala. Data shows that as of the end of the first quarter this year, the fund significantly increased its IBIT position from 12.7 million shares to 14.72 million shares. Based on current market prices, this asset is valued at nearly $660 million. Meanwhile, Mubadala's subsidiary Abu Dhabi Investment Council (ADIC) chose to "stand pat," maintaining its IBIT holdings at 8.21 million shares (worth approximately $315 million). On the traditional financial institution front, large banks demonstrated sophisticated trading techniques amid the first-quarter cryptocurrency market turbulence. RBC not only expanded its IBIT holdings but also flexibly paired them with call and put options for hedging. Bank of Nova Scotia, after liquidating its Bitcoin holdings related to Donald Trump concepts, turned around and bought over 210,000 shares of IBIT. Barclays, in addition to holding 4.46 million shares of Bitcoin spot ETFs, also similarly positioned a large number of options.
